Transaction eb5a28381e222ae530b40c15452afc2cddec02df26d7bfdd92a51e49723361ff
1 Input
1 Output
-
eb5a28381e222ae530b40c15452afc2cddec02df26d7bfdd92a51e49723361ff:0
- value
- 3392424
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 9c8507692b63d1e4c4b349ff688654ab75da995a OP_EQUAL
- address
- 3FxchUwzpjeioktvsn7bYix4JXAVmjwMRP